Abstract
The utility model relates to a floor, particularly a novel laminate wood floor which is simple in joint installation, small in stress and light in weight. One side of the wood floor is provided with a rabbet (1), and the other side thereof is provided with a mortise (2); the novel laminate wood floor is characterized in that the rabbet (1) and the mortise (2) are arranged horizontally; the upper surface of the rabbet (1) is horizontal and the lower surface thereof is provided with a circular arc transition boss (101); the lower surface of the rabbet (1) is longer than the upper surface thereof during vertical projection; the mortise (2) and the rabbet (1) are matched in structure; the upper surface of the mortise (2) is horizontal and the lower surface thereof is provided with a circular arc transition concave (201); the lower surface of the mortise (2) is longer than the upper surface thereof during vertical projection; the interior height of the mortise (2) is larger than the thickness of the rabbet (1); and after combination, the lower surfaces of the rabbet (1) and the mortise (2) are anastomotic, and a gap (3) is formed between the upper surfaces thereof. The novel laminate wood floor has the beneficial effects of being reasonable in design, smart in structure, proper in matching, convenient in installation, strong in anti-deformation capability and low in cost.

Background technology
Wood flooring is meant the floor of processing with timber, and the wooden ground that China produces mainly is divided into wooden floor, laminated flooring, solid wooden compound floor, floor, natural landscape geomantic omen, bamboo floor and cork flooring six big classes.Laminated flooring is also claimed impregnated-paper laminated wood floor, is made up of wearing layer, decorative layer, high density substrate layer, balance (protection against the tide) layer.Laminated flooring is with one or more layers dedicated paper dipping thermoset amino resin, mats formation on artificial board substrate top layers such as shaving board, high density fiberboards, and the back side adds balance layer, and the front adds wearing layer, through the floor of hot pressing, moulding.It has following characteristics: 1) designs and varieties are more, and pattern fashion, can the various natural or Artificial grains of emulation is compared with traditional wooden floor, and specification is big, and it is convenient to lay.2) nursing easily; Because consolidated floor surface layer abrasion-proof layer has performances such as good wear-resisting, resistance to compression, shock resistance and fire protection flame retarding, chemical resistance pollution; In daily use; Only need clean, if that the floor occurs is greasy, during stain, be stained with the cleaning agent wiping with cloth and get final product with the rag of wringing out, mop or dust catcher.3) cost performance is good: consolidated floor has wearing layer, decorative layer, base material and balance layer to constitute; Its wearing layer, decorative layer and balance layer are artificial printing, and base material adopts the manufacturing of fast-growing woods material, and cost is cheap than wooden floor; Simultaneously can large-scale production, the relativity price ratio is high.
But existing laminated flooring is owing to adopt the manufacturing of middle and higher density plate to form; Its relative density is little, the coefficient of expansion is big, adds a tongue-and-groove interlock tension, does not have distortion allowance; Install loaded down with trivial detailsly, anti-simultaneously water and moisture resistance can be not strong, in the less stable of wet environment; And existing laminated flooring all becomes solid, not only because materials variances has increased the probability of deformation, and under the situation that intensity has satisfied, caused the waste of material and the increase of own wt, caused the inconvenience of laying.
